| Dealertrack DMS |
Compared to Dealertrack, Wayne Reaves Pro DMS is typically easier to learn and less complex for independent dealers. Its interface focuses on daily usability rather than enterprise-scale depth, and its customer support is more personal, with direct access to knowledgeable staff instead of ticket-heavy enterprise support structures. |
| CDK Global |
Versus CDK Global, Wayne Reaves offers a more affordable and flexible experience for small to mid-sized dealerships. It avoids long-term contracts and heavy infrastructure requirements, while providing hands-on training and faster response times that better suit independent dealer operations. |
| Auto/Mate |
Compared with Auto/Mate, Wayne Reaves stands out for its simplified reports and compliance-focused tools. Dealers often find Wayne Reaves easier to navigate day-to-day, reducing staff training time while still covering essential accounting and deal management functions. |
| Frazer DMS |
While Frazer is known for simplicity, Wayne Reaves provides a broader all-in-one ecosystem including websites and digital marketing. This makes it more scalable for dealers who want integrated growth tools alongside strong customer support. |
| DealerCenter |
Against DealerCenter, Wayne Reaves emphasizes human support and live training over self-service onboarding. Dealers who prefer guided implementation and ongoing assistance often find Wayne Reaves more supportive and less overwhelming. |
